Severus walked down the hallway that Sunday morning, when someone came up to him. It was none other than Dumbledore.
Snape's heart picked up pace. Had Dumbledore found out about the Silver Ring? What is it he wants? Even with all those thoughts raced through his mind, the expression on his face was a cool mask of indifference.
'Ah, Severus, I have just been about to tell you, the first marriage will happen next week. I have only found out that it will be between your member of the House with the Gryffindor House. The Ministry wouldn't give me any more information.' Said Dumbledore.
Severus raised his eyebrows. They should have to talk about that on the next meeting of the Silver Ring.
'Thank you, Headmaster. I shall be getting on with my way.' Answered Severus.
Dumbledore smiled encouragingly and left him.
Severus went on with his way. Which adult should he bring on into this secret? Most of the teachers were for Dumbledore and wouldn't even imagine of going against the Ministry, especially when Dumbledore agrees with it.
Just then, someone caught his eye. A familiar person who held a mop and cleaned the corridor, accompanied with his cat. Argus Filch, and his pet, Mrs. Norris.
'You little brats get away from the floor!' Growled Filch at a couple of Gryffindors, who scuttled quickly away,' just polished this damn thing...'
Severus hesitatingly walked forward. It was worth a try, even if Filch was possibly the most traitorous person and would like to tell anyone off to the Ministry, he came from a pureblood family. If he didn't want to cooperate, his memory would be erased.
'Filch, I would like a word from you,' Snape strode forward.
Filch cowered in front of him. Snape was one of the few people he respected and was afraid of.
'Yes, professor?' Asked Filch in a hushed voice, staring up at him, with those lamp-like eyes.
'Let's go to your office.' Severus grabbed his shoulder, and hauled him into the room.
Filch backed away, Mrs. Norris entwining around his legs. She looked up at Snape, and meowed at him.
'I have come to offer you if you would like to join us. I have just founded a group with some people which will resist the Ministry's newly found law. If you remember, Filch you also come from a Pureblood family. But, if you join, or agree to help us, you must not tell this to anybody, not even Dumbledore or let alone the Ministry. You would suffer punishment from the Ministry and from us, if you give us away.' Spoke Snape.
'What if I don't want to join?' asked Filch carefully.
Snape smirked,' Then I would have to Oblivate you. So, what do you choose?'
Filch thought for a while, and Mrs. Norris jumped into his lap and purred. Finally, seeming to make up his mind, Filch gave his answer.
'Alright, I will join you. But only to give you help aside, not to be fully pushed into the problems. I can give you access to information of different kind, but will not participate totally in it. Is that fine?' Asked Filch.
'That is fine,' Answered Snape,' You may resume with your work. By the way, can you offer me someone who may join us?'
Filch growled,' I suggest you checking someone of the Weasley family. One of them may finally start to rebel.'
Snape nodded. He turned around, and walked out.
Sliding like a shadow down the hallway, Severus, made a sharp turn around the corner, and bumped into someone. Not that woman...
'I would suggest that you watch out next time where you are going, Trelawney,' Snarled Snape.
'No need to be rude, Severus,' she said, in her misty voice,' future takes sharp turns, making it not easy to be correct.'
'As if you would know,' hissed back Snape.
'Think as you like, Severus, I am still the Divination professor. On contrary to the belief, not all of us are frauds,' Sibyl was getting annoyed, and as Severus was walking away, he heard something else,' it must have been the same as in Cassandra's time...'
Severus stopped short. Of course! Cassandra Vablatsky, the great- grandmother of Sibyl Trelawney, which makes her a pureblood.
'Wait, Trelawney, I have to ask you something,' began Snape, catching up with her.
I must be going mad...thought Severus. Trelawney?
He told her everything just as he had told Filch. Trelawney raised her eyebrows.
'I hadn't been asked to make a proposition in a long time,' she said slowly,' many people would ignore me, not caring...'
She looked up at him,' But I cannot ignore that I 'm a pureblood, contraray what some purebloods do today. Yes, I will join your group.'
'Good, you will be informed of the next meeting,' said Severus, turning around and walking away, leaving the thin woman behind.
He couldn't believe that he invited that woman over to join them, and he was even more surprised that she joined them. Who knows, she may be useful. She was a Ravenclaw in her student days.
